My glucose tolerance test reading at 28th weeks of my pregnancy were
Fasting 80 mg/dl
Glucose serum/plasma (1Hr) 186 mg/dl
Glucose serum/plasma (2Hr) 116 mg/dl
my urine report were normal. My previous all reports were normal.Even there is no history of diabetes in my family.
My queries is that Am I having a gestational diabetes. Is everything normal. What diet should I follow??

To diagnose gestational diabetes, we use the 2 Hr value. A value of 116 is normal. You do not have gestational diabetes as evident from this result. Eating healthy food is always good, specially in pregnancy. So having fruits, fibre, vegetables and fish, red meat, along with plenty of fluids will help.
